**Qualifications**:

- Leadership skills including technical leadership, team building, innovation, and motivation skills.
- Demonstrated experience in managing complex projects and meeting delivery requirements
- Demonstrated solid functional and/or technical knowledge with skills and abilities specific to overhead wiring design with proven delivery record.
- OHW design experience including 25kV and/or 1500DC OHW design experience.
- Experience in Light Rail and 750V DC systems
- Required to oversee/ prepare proposals / detailed tender submissions for clients and negotiate contracts
- Required to undertake technical reviews of OHW Designs AECOM projects and act as an AECOM Lead Verifier
- Knowledge of the market for consulting services
- Chartered Status
- Relevant Professional Accreditation (RPEV and RPEQ)
- Rail industry Working Card
- MTM Designer/ Checker/ Approver Competency advantageous
- QR Designer/ Checker/ Approver Competency advantageous
